A targeted resume focuses on specific qualifications and skills needed for a particular job or industry. It demonstrates that you’ve completed a thorough study of the organization and the job and can present the relevant accomplishments and abilities effectively.
What is a Targeted Resume?
In contrast to generic resumes which only highlight general experience A targeted resume is specifically designed to meet the needs of the specific job advertisement. The type of resume focuses on essential keywords used in the ad, presenting them in a manner that shows how competent you are for the job.

Shows Your Value
When creating your resume make sure it outlines the way your achievements in the past align with what possible employer is searching for in new hires. Use concrete numbers where possible to show the impact like more sales volume, improved scores of satisfaction from clients or success rates.

How Do You Create A Focused Resume?
A well-crafted resume is easy if you put in the time and effort studying the field and the specific job you’re applying for. Here’s how to accomplish this:
The Study Job Recruiting Requirement
Read the job advert thoroughly You may find clues regarding skills and experience required by potential employees. Pick out important requirements keyword(s) and ensure they are included on your resume.
Highlight Relevant Skills
After identifying the relevant keywords from advertisements for jobs or requirements for posting You should focus on highlighting these skills in your CV.
Make it your own Objective Statement
Make sure both your goal and summary is tailored to keywords specifically for the job vacancy.
Use Professional Language
Check that your writing style is professional when you write your resume. Remove jargon or colorful expressions like "web ninja" or "SEO guru".
Highlight achievements that align with The Company Values
Your achievements should demonstrate measurable accomplishments that align with values that are outlined by potential employers.
